The real cost of getting solar storage wrong
Many homeowners and small businesses start by comparing battery prices, but the hidden risk is performance mismatch. When the battery is undersized for daily energy use, the system may cycle too often, reducing usable capacity and increasing wear. These issues usually show up as frustrating downtime, poor backup coverage, and higher long-term operating costs.
Another common problem is unclear product quality and warranty terms. Some listings look similar on the surface, but they differ in cell chemistry, thermal management, and depth-of-discharge limits. Poor thermal control can degrade capacity faster, particularly during hot weather or in poorly ventilated installations. Without transparent monitoring, it also becomes difficult to track whether the battery is operating within its intended limits.

Matching the right battery solution to your energy goals
Your ideal solar battery should reflect how you use energy, not how a product brochure is marketed. For households with evening-heavy usage—like cooking, heating, or extended entertainment—choose storage that supports longer discharge periods. For daytime-focused usage, select a configuration that captures excess generation and releases it during peak demand. A reputable installer can model your usage profile and show how different capacities affect backup time and solar utilisation.
